Living Standards
refer to the quality and quantity of goods and services available to people, and the way these goods and services are distributed within a population.
Birthrates
The number of live births per thousand of the population in a specific time period.
Demographic Transition
The massive decline in birth rates that occurs once a developing country achieves higher standards of living because the perceived marginal cost of additional children begins to exceed the perceived marginal benefit.
Death Rates
The number of deaths in a particular population, scaled to the size of that population, per unit of time, typically expressed per 1000 individuals per year.
